Book 2 Walk 28: Seaford to Eastbourne t=2.28
Distance: 13.6 Miles or 21.9 km for those more
metrically minded
Difficulty: 9 out of 10

I usually post this walk going in reverse from
Eastbourne to Seaford, as I enjoy having a late afternoon swim in Cuckmere
Haven. However, the tides today lean towards a
Seaford start with a nice high tide swim at 1:00pm in Cuckmere Haven with
possible later swimming options in Birling Gap and Eastbourne. The forecast is looking pretty good for the
East coast, so hopefully it holds…Although directions are hardly necessary for

In terms of lunch, for the swimmers, I would
suggest proceeding direct to the east side of Cuckmere Haven (better swimming)
and having a picnic on the beach post swim. Otherwise, the recommended lunch
spot is the Cuckmere Inn. Afternoon
refreshments can be enjoyed at the National Trust tea room at Birling Gap or (again)
at the Beachy Head pub. Eastbourne has a host of post walk options for drinks
or food.
